Requirements
  • 5+ years of experience with a Bachelor’s degree or equivalent relevant experience in construction, project management, or a related field
  • OSHA 10 certification
  •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and project management tools (e.g., Procore, Primavera, MS Project)
Responsibilities
  • Direct day-to-day construction project planning and execution to meet design, schedule, and financial goals
  • Oversee site supervision, contractor coordination, and reporting during construction and closeout phases
  • Supervise and coordinate third-party testing agencies and subconsultants
  • Identify and manage project risks, change orders, and schedule deviations
  • Assist with cost estimating, change order review, and financial tracking
  • Maintain project documentation, reports, and logs
  • Participate in project meetings, prepare agendas, and track action items
  • Manage QA/QC processes, coordinate design team site visits, and issue resolution
  • Interface with owners, end users, and community stakeholders to ensure smooth execution and communication
  • Produce meeting minutes Develop progress reports, presentations, and documentation to support project goals
  • Other duties as assigned
Desired Qualifications
  • Familiarity with public sector projects and Owner’s Project Management services preferred
  • Demonstrated experience in Massachusetts Public Procurement, Construction Manager-at-Risk, and Guaranteed Maximum Price contracts preferred
